rockchip: i2c: move ACK comment where it applies
The I2C_CON_LASTACK is kind of a misnomer as setting it means sending a NACK as last byte acknowledge when the controller is in receive mode. It should therefore be used only when there's no more data to transfer after this. Move the comment in the proper if block. Sync the comment with the Linux kernel's while at it so it's more explicit.
